The hexadecimal color code #EDDCFA corresponds to the code RGB( 237, 220, 250 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,93 level), green (at 0,86 level) and blue (at 0,98 level). Its brightness is 92% and its saturation is 75%. It is composed of red at 33%, green at 31% and blue at 35%.
